Mijas
- one of the prettiest, most typical Andalucian villages
perched up high on the mountainside just a bus ride away.
Lovely whitewashed houses, fantastic views, bull ring and
some great shops.
Gibraltar
- see the Rock of Gibraltar which marks the position
of the Strait of Gibraltar and separates Europe from Africa.
Lots to see and do in a day including the Barbary Apes,
a cable car ride to the top of the Rock, guided tours, caves,
castle and of course tax free shopping.


Alhambra
(Granada) - On a hill overlooking Granada is a palace/citadel
called the Alhambra. With high ramparts, defensive towers,
royal and military quarters, baths, a mosque and beautiful
gardens, the guided tours are excellent. The palaces inside
have walls covered in the most beautiful moorish alabaster
stencils that really have to be seen to be believed. Very
popular place to visit, you need to book a few days in advance
to go here but should definitely be one of your top places
to see.

Morocco
- a one or two day trip to Tangier by coach and ferry
to Morocco. A guide around the Kasbah, the stalls, an authentic
dinner, visit a spice and carpet centre and see all the
sights and scents of Tangier.. don't miss this trip!
Ronda
- steeped in history, is one of Andalucia's loveliest
towns and is dominated by the famous El Tajo gorge. It has
the oldest bullring in Spain and many beautiful buildings.
The drive up to Ronda winds up through the mountains of
the Sierra Bermeja and is really worth seeing!
